Sea, Separation and Sexuality: What Happens to a Seafarer During a Long Voyage.

When people speak about the psychological challenges of working at sea, they usually think of stress, fatigue, sleep disturbances and loneliness. The intimate side of a long voyage is discussed far less often. Yet sexuality is not merely a matter of physiology. It is influenced by a person’s emotional state, their relationship with a partner, prolonged separation and the eventual return home.


How Your Facial Expression in a CV Photo Affects Perceived Competence

Psychologists, HR professionals, and nonverbal communication researchers have long studied how facial expressions in photos shape the perception of a person as competent, trustworthy, and right for the job.

The key finding is clear: people form first impressions of a candidate in a fraction of a second, and facial expression has a major impact on how professional they appear.

When the Storm is Inside You: the Problem that is not Talked About - Suicidal Tendencies at Sea.
The seafarer's profession is one of the most stressful, with high isolation and harsh working conditions, and can lead to increased stress levels, depression and, as a consequence, suicidal risks.
What leads a person to suicidal thoughts and what should you do if you have suicidal thoughts?
